Fund Aims

Objective: The investment strategy of the fund is to purchase units in the M&G European Sustain Paris Aligned Fund - the underlying fund.

Underlying Fund Objective: The Fund aims to: • Provide a higher total return (capital growth plus income), net of the Ongoing Charge Figure, than that of the MSCI Europe ex UK Index over any five-year period, and • As its Sustainability Goal, support the mitigation of climate change by investing at least 70% of the Fund in companies that contribute towards the Paris Agreement climate change goal* and have the potential to reduce their contribution to climate change determined by their potential to decarbonise their operations over time and ultimately reach Net Zero**.

*The overarching Paris Agreement climate change goal is to hold the increase in the global average temperature to well below 2 °C above pre-industrial levels and pursue efforts to limit the temperature increase to 1.5 °C above pre-industrial levels. The principal way to achieve this is to avoid the buildup of greenhouse gases, which in turn will prevent the most severe impacts of climate change, such as extreme weather events, sea-level rise, and biodiversity loss.

**The long term target is for investments made by the Fund to reach Net Zero by 2050.

Fund Manager

John William Olsen manager of the underlying fund for 10 years and 10 months

Photo of John William Olsen John William Olsen, a Danish national, joined M&G in April 2014, and was appointed fund manager of the M&G Global Growth Fund and M&G Pan European Fund in July 2014. John William joined M&G from Danske Capital, where from 2002 he had managed non-domestic equity portfolios, including the Global Stock Picking and Global Select equity funds, and also the European Select strategy. He joined Danske Capital in 1998 as a fund manager on the domestic Danish equities team, and in 2000 also became a global sector analyst focusing on technology and telecommunications stocks. John William gained a BA in business economics and then an MSc in finance and accounting from Copenhagen Business School.
